Alibaba Cloud Linux 3 是由阿里云(Alibaba Cloud)自主研发并维护的一款开源、高性能、安全可靠的 Linux 服务器操作系统,专为云环境优化设计。它是阿里云针对其云计算基础设施(如 ECS 实例)推出的定制化操作系统,主要用于运行在阿里云平台上的虚拟机实例。
主要特点:
-
基于主流发行版
- Alibaba Cloud Linux 3 基于 RHEL/CentOS 的上游源码(与 CentOS Stream 类似),兼容 RHEL/CentOS 生态,支持大多数在 CentOS 或 Red Hat 上运行的软件和工具。
- 它并非直接从 CentOS 衍生而来,而是根据云场景深度优化的独立发行版。
-
专为云而生
- 针对阿里云底层硬件和虚拟化技术(如神龙架构)进行了深度优化,提供更高的 I/O 性能、更低的延迟和更强的稳定性。
- 内核经过调优,特别适合容器、微服务、数据库、Web 应用等云原生工作负载。
-
长期支持(LTS)
- 提供长期支持,系统生命周期通常为 10 年(自发布起算),确保企业用户可稳定使用。
- 免费提供安全更新和内核补丁。
-
开源与免费
- Alibaba Cloud Linux 3 是完全免费的操作系统,用户在阿里云上使用无需支付额外授权费用。
- 源代码开放,托管在 OpenAnolis 社区(龙蜥社区),属于中国开源操作系统生态的一部分。
-
安全增强
- 提供定期的安全补丁更新。
- 支持内核热补丁(Live Patching),可在不重启系统的情况下修复关键漏洞,提升系统可用性。
-
兼容性强
- 与主流中间件、数据库(如 MySQL、Redis、Nginx、Docker、Kubernetes 等)兼容良好。
- 支持多种开发语言环境(Java、Python、Node.js 等)。
-
集成云监控与运维工具
- 与阿里云的监控(CloudMonitor)、日志服务(SLS)、运维编排(OOS)等服务无缝集成,便于自动化管理和故障排查。
适用场景:
- 阿里云 ECS 实例的操作系统选择
- 云原生应用部署(K8s、Serverless)
- 高性能计算、大数据处理
- Web 服务、API 网关、微服务架构
- 对系统稳定性、性能和安全性要求较高的企业级应用
如何获取?
在阿里云控制台创建 ECS 实例时,可以在镜像市场中选择:
Alibaba Cloud Linux 3(例如:Alibaba Cloud Linux 3.2104 LTS 64位)
也可通过官方渠道下载 ISO 镜像用于本地测试或私有化部署(有限支持)。
与 CentOS/Anolis OS 的关系:
- Alibaba Cloud Linux 是阿里云官方维护的“云上专用”系统。
- Anolis OS(龙蜥操作系统)是社区驱动的开源发行版,与 Alibaba Cloud Linux 同源,目标是打造国产自主可控的 Linux 发行版。
- 两者共享技术基础,但 Alibaba Cloud Linux 更侧重于云平台集成和商业支持。
总结:
Alibaba Cloud Linux 3 是阿里云推出的、面向云环境优化的免费、安全、高性能 Linux 操作系统,适合运行在阿里云 ECS 上的企业级应用,是 CentOS 停更后的一个优秀替代选择。
如果你正在使用阿里云,并追求高性能和稳定运维体验,推荐优先考虑 Alibaba Cloud Linux 3。
ECLOUD博客